Hi everyone, hoefuly you can help diagnose the problem I'm having with my x200 tablet:

I was using the tablet one night when suddenly the screen went black and died.
This is the information I have:
-I restarted, the screen doesn't come on. The computer turns on, battery led etc work. No beeps. No post.
-if I plug the VGA cable in the side I can get video on my TV. Leading me to believe the video card is working.
-So I decided to buy another video cable for the LCD.
I replaced the video cable in the lcd and now not only does the screen still not work, but when i turn it on I get 2 short beeps.
